Runbook: Dellwick FX rounding drift. Symptom: ledger totals off by sub-cent amounts after conversion batches. Cause: mixed banker's and half-up rounding between the Tollgate converter and downstream ledger. Do not patch amounts by hand — rerun the batch with reconciliation mode on. The converter applies rounding according to the following configuration:

deployment values, tawif-kageg:
zorael:
  log_level: debug
  metrics_host: metrics.zorael.qorvelsys.internal
  pin: 3988
  pool_size: 32

Runbook: ScanBridge barcode integration

If scans stop flowing, first check the listener process on the warehouse gateway — nine times out of ten it's just wedged after a firmware push from the Pexlar handhelds. Restart it, wait thirty seconds, and confirm events appear in the queue. Don't touch the decoder settings unless you know why. The settings the service boots with are listed below.

service settings:
[istael]
team = gilath
access_code = ac_468cdf
owner = casdor.gilox
host = istael.kelviforge.internal
port = 5432
peer = quenwyn.braskworks.corp
salt = 6678df32
pin = 7400

Night-shift staff: Floor 4 of the Tellhaven Building opens this week. After 21:00, access is via the rear stairwell only; the lifts are locked out overnight during the settling period. Complete a walk-through of the new floor once per shift and log it. The stairwell keypad accepts the code below.

badge for yahop-fawep: bdg-XBKXI-68071